Angkor Wat is the world largest religious monument and Cambodia most iconic landmark, a 12th-century Khmer masterpiece surrounded by a vast moat.
Angkor Thom is a 9 km-square walled city and last capital of the Khmer Empire. Its center is the spectacular Bayon temple, famous for 216 serene stone faces gazing in all directions.
Ta Prohm is Angkor most atmospheric temple, where enormous silk-cotton tree roots weave through stone corridors and towers in a stunning display of nature reclaiming history.
Banteay Srei (Citadel of Women) is famous for its exquisitely detailed pink sandstone carvings, considered the finest example of Khmer artistic mastery at the Angkor complex.
Tonle Sap is Southeast Asia largest freshwater lake and a UNESCO Biosphere Reserve, home to thousands living in floating villages and an extraordinary aquatic ecosystem.
Preah Khan is one of Angkor largest temples, a 12th-century complex built by Jayavarman VII with sprawling atmospheric corridors, enormous trees and detailed bas-reliefs to explore.
Angkor Night Market is Siem Reap most popular shopping destination, with dozens of stalls selling Cambodian crafts, silk scarves, street food and artwork in a festive atmosphere.
